Machine Learning (LLM) Engineer
UST View all jobs
- Thiruvananthapuram, Kerala
- Permanent
- Full-time
- Design, build, and deploy LLM-powered applications using RAG and agentic patterns
- Implement and integrate agent workflows including planning, tool usage, memory, and safety loops
- Develop APIs and backend services for AI systems using Python frameworks
- Configure and optimize cloud-based AI models for performance, cost, and reliability
- Implement observability practices including logging, tracing, and monitoring
- Ensure compliance with security, privacy, and data governance standards
- Collaborate with cross-functional teams to productionize AI solutions
- Hands on experience in AI/ML, Data Science, or Platform/Automation roles with LLM exposure
- Hands-on experience with LLM tooling such as LangChain, LlamaIndex, Semantic Kernel, crewAI, or DSPy
- Strong understanding of RAG (Retrieval-Augmented Generation) patterns
- Familiarity with Agentic Protocol concepts: planning, tools, memory, safety loops
- Experience with MCP Server usage (tool exposure, permissions, schemas)
- Proficiency in Python, including pandas and API frameworks (FastAPI / Flask)
- Experience in prompt engineering and LLM evaluation workflows
- Hands-on with vector databases: Pinecone, Qdrant, Weaviate, FAISS
- Experience with embedding models and similarity search
- Practical knowledge of cloud AI platforms (Azure OpenAI, OpenAI, Anthropic, or similar)
- Understanding of model configuration: rate limits, retries, cost controls